Global position system is new generation of satellite navigation system all over the world and wide-used in military and civil areas, such as vehicle navigation, geographical measurement, and orbit orientation of aircrafts and so on.Along with the modernization of china, industry and military field have high technical requirement for navigation performance which can not be met by present hardware receiver. Software receiver is facilitated to develop the location precision and compatibility because of modularization on digital signal process and flexibility. GPS signal, moreover, is resource to validate the performance of software receiver. Researchers need spend more time and resource on simulation in hardware method because of the influence of RF signal transferring, transferring delay and multi-path interference; however it can take advantage of high efficiency and lower cost to simulate the signal in software method. Real signal acquisition is another method to acquire GPS signal for the research on real-time software receiver in the future.The work of this thesis was as below:1. Analyzed GPS signal downlink in detail to prove that it has feasibility to simulate the change of real GPS signal in the transmission via carrier-noise-rate or signal-noise-rate, and presented the method to generate GPS IF digital signal for simulation of GPS signal based on multi-satellites with adjustable carrier-to-noise ratio and Doppler.2. Designed software receiver based on the analysis of GP2021 internal framework and presented the structure of build-in finite status machine. Baseband signal process could be completed accurately, including signal acquisition, tracking and navigation data demodulation.3. Presented a method to acquire real GPS signal and designed GPS signal acquisition system including the antenna, RF front-end, serial-to-parallel module and data acquisition card. The storage format of GPS signal is compatible with the software receiver above. The design on the method to generate GPS simulated signal and software receiver can be used for reference.
